Purpose & Capability
The name/description match the runtime actions (upload media, call a cloud video-render API). Requesting a single NEMO_TOKEN credential is reasonable for this service. However, the registry metadata lists no config paths while the skill's frontmatter metadata includes a config path (~/.config/nemovideo/), and the skill declares NEMO_TOKEN as required even though the SKILL.md provides an anonymous-token flow if NEMO_TOKEN is absent. Also the headers require detecting an install path (X-Skill-Platform) despite the skill being instruction-only with no install spec. These mismatches are incoherent and worth clarifying.
!
Instruction Scope
Instructions explicitly direct network activity to https://mega-api-prod.nemovideo.ai (session creation, SSE, uploads, exports) and to upload user files up to 200MB — all consistent with purpose. Concerningly, the skill tells the agent to 'Keep the technical details out of the chat', which encourages hiding implementation details (including token acquisition and API interaction) from the user. The instructions also require setting specific attribution headers on every request. No instructions ask for unrelated system files, but the frontmatter's config path suggests possible local config access which is not documented in the runtime steps.
Install Mechanism
This is an instruction-only skill with no install spec and no code files, so nothing will be written to disk by an installer. That minimizes installation risk.
!
Credentials
The only declared environment credential is NEMO_TOKEN, which is appropriate for a service token. But SKILL.md provides an alternate anonymous-token acquisition flow when NEMO_TOKEN is absent, so marking NEMO_TOKEN as strictly required in the registry is inconsistent. The frontmatter also references a config path (~/.config/nemovideo/) that could imply reading local stored tokens or config; the registry summary did not list that path. These discrepancies mean it's unclear whether the skill will read local config and/or require a long-lived token, raising privacy/credential concerns.
Persistence & Privilege
The skill does not request always:true or other elevated platform privileges. It does not declare modifications to other skills or system-wide settings. Autonomous invocation is allowed (platform default), which combined with the other concerns increases blast radius, but the skill itself does not request persistent platform privileges.
What to consider before installing
This skill likely does what it says (calls a cloud API to generate videos), but there are red flags you should address before installing: 1) Confirm the source and trustworthiness of https://mega-api-prod.nemovideo.ai — the skill has no homepage or known owner. 2) Ask the author to resolve metadata inconsistencies: either remove the configPath from the frontmatter or document why ~/.config/nemovideo/ is needed, and clarify whether NEMO_TOKEN is optional (anonymous-token flow) or required. 3) Avoid providing long‑lived or highly privileged credentials — prefer an ephemeral or scoped token. 4) Be cautious about uploading sensitive files (the skill asks to upload up to 200MB). 5) The skill instructs the agent to 'keep technical details out of the chat' — insist on transparency about token usage, where tokens are stored, and what the agent will disclose to you. 6) If you test it, try with non-sensitive sample media and an ephemeral token. If the vendor is unknown, consider rejecting or sandboxing the skill until the above questions are answered.

Cloud Render Pipeline Details

Each export job queues on a cloud GPU node that composites video layers, applies platform-spec compression (H.264, up to 1080x1920), and returns a download URL within 30-90 seconds. The session token carries render job IDs, so closing the tab before completion orphans the job.

All calls go to https://mega-api-prod.nemovideo.ai. The main endpoints:

  1. SessionPOST /api/tasks/me/with-session/nemo_agent with {"task_name":"project","language":"<lang>"}. Gives you a session_id.
  2. Chat (SSE)POST /run_sse with session_id and your message in new_message.parts[0].text. Set Accept: text/event-stream. Up to 15 min.
  3. UploadPOST /api/upload-video/nemo_agent/me/<sid> — multipart file or JSON with URLs.
  4. CreditsGET /api/credits/balance/simple — returns available, frozen, total.
  5. StateGET /api/state/nemo_agent/me/<sid>/latest — current draft and media info.
  6. ExportPOST /api/render/proxy/lambda with render ID and draft JSON. Poll GET /api/render/proxy/lambda/<id> every 30s for completed status and download URL.

Formats: mp4, mov, avi, webm, mkv, jpg, png, gif, webp, mp3, wav, m4a, aac.

Three attribution headers are required on every request and must match this file's frontmatter:

HeaderValue
X-Skill-Sourcefree-video-generation-ai-tools
X-Skill-Versionfrontmatter version
X-Skill-Platformauto-detect: clawhub / cursor / unknown from install path

Include Authorization: Bearer <NEMO_TOKEN> and all attribution headers on every request — omitting them triggers a 402 on export.

Draft JSON uses short keys: t for tracks, tt for track type (0=video, 1=audio, 7=text), sg for segments, d for duration in ms, m for metadata.
